AYUDA EN LÍNEA
 WINDEVWEBDEV Y WINDEV MOBILE

Ayuda / Desarrollar una aplicación o un sitio web / Controles, ventanas y páginas / Controles: tipos disponibles / Control Campo de entrada
  • Eventos predeterminados
  • Eventos soportados en WEBDEV
  • Eventos opcionales
  • Evento "Selección de un valor en la lista de sugerencias de entrada"
WINDEV
WindowsLinuxJavaReportes y ConsultasCódigo de Usuario (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Código Navegador
WINDEV Mobile
AndroidWidget Android iPhone/iPadIOS WidgetApple WatchMac Catalyst
Otros
Procedimientos almacenados
Eventos predeterminados
WEBDEV - Código ServidorWEBDEV - Código NavegadorPHP

Eventos soportados en WEBDEV

Los siguientes eventos aparecen de forma predeterminada en el editor de código de WEBDEV:
EventoCondición de ejecución
Inicialización (Código Servidor)Se ejecuta al abrir la página.
Entrada (código Navegador)Se ejecuta cuando el control obtiene el foco.
Cada vez que se modifica (código Navegador)Se ejecuta cada vez que cambia el contenido del control (al introducir o borrar un carácter, por ejemplo). Esto permite comprobar la entrada o mostrar sugerencias a medida que el usuario escribe, sin regresar al servidor.
Salida con cambios (código Navegador)Se ejecuta al pasar de un control a otro (selección de otro control con el ratón, etc.) después de haber modificado el contenido del control (al introducir o borrar una letra, por ejemplo).
Salida (código Navegador)Se ejecuta al pasar de un control a otro (selección de otro control con el ratón, etc.).
Adición de un token (código Navegador)Este evento solo está disponible para controles Campo de entrada de tipo "Tokens de texto".
Se ejecuta cada vez que el usuario agrega un token en el control. El token se agrega cuando se utiliza un carácter definido como separador de tokens.
Si este evento devuelve:
  • True, el token se agrega en el control Campo de entrada,
  • False, el token no se agrega. El área de entrada del control se vacía.
Este evento no se ejecuta si la adición se realiza mediante programación.
Clic en un token (código Navegador)Este evento solo está disponible para controles Campo de entrada de tipo "Tokens de texto".
Se ejecuta cuando se hace clic en un token dentro un control Campo de entrada.
Eliminación de un token (código Navegador)Este evento solo está disponible para controles Campo de entrada de tipo "Tokens de texto".
Se ejecuta cuando el usuario elimina un token haciendo clic en el ícono "X".
Si este evento devuelve:
  • True, el token se elimina en el control Campo de entrada,
  • False, el token no se elimina en el control Campo de entrada.
Este evento no se ejecuta si se eliminaron elementos mediante programación.

Nota: En una página estática, solo están disponibles los códigos Navegador.
Eventos opcionales
Se pueden agregar varios eventos opcionales. To add an optional event:
  1. Select the desired control.
  2. Display the code window of this control (F2 key).
  3. Click the link "Add other events to xxx" at the bottom of the window code, after the last event.
  4. All the optional events available for the control are displayed.
  5. Check the optional event to add and validate.
    Note: Several optional events can be selected.
  6. The selected optional event is automatically added to the events managed by the control.
To disable an optional event, simply perform the same operations to display the list of optional events. Then simply uncheck the optional events to delete.
Note: If the deactivated code contains WLanguage code, this code is automatically deleted..
Por ejemplo, puede utilizar los siguientes eventos:
  • el desplazamiento del cursor por encima del control,
  • el botón izquierdo del ratón presionado, liberado, doble clic,
  • el botón derecho del ratón presionado, liberado, doble clic,
  • la rueda del ratón, etc.

Evento "Selección de un valor en la lista de sugerencias de entrada"

El evento opcional "Selección de un valor en la lista de sugerencias de entrada" se ejecuta cuando el usuario selecciona un elemento de la lista de sugerencias de la entrada predictiva. Para manipular este evento más fácilmente, se asocia a un procedimiento:
PROCEDURE InputSuggestionSelection(MySelection is AssistedInput)
La variable de tipo AssistedInput contiene las características del elemento seleccionado en las sugerencias de entrada predictiva (texto mostrado y valor almacenado correspondiente).
Por ejemplo, este evento permite:
  • obtener la opción seleccionada.
  • cambiar el valor que se muestra en el control Campo de entrada después de realizar la selección.
// Ajout d'une ligne
_sa is AssistedInput
_sa.Caption = "34300(Agde)"
_sa.StoredValue = 343300
AssistedInputAdd(SAI_CP, _sa)

// -- Evénement "Sélection d'une valeur dans la liste de saisie assistée"
PROCEDURE Sélection(MaSélection is AssistedInput)
SAI_CP = MaSélection.StoredValue
Versión mínima requerida
  • Versión 9
Esta página también está disponible para…
Comentarios
Haga clic en [Agregar] para publicar un comentario

Última modificación: 21/05/2025

Señalar un error o enviar una sugerencia | Ayuda local